“2023 Election is going to be between Nigerians vs The Enemies of Nigeria” – Last Facebook post of Catholic priest killed by terrorists in Kaduna
Catholic priest, Reverend Father John Mark Cheitnum, who was murdered by terrorists in Kaduna State, had written about the 2023 election few days before he was abducted. Rev. Father Cheitnum and his colleague, Reverend Father Donatus Cleopas, were kidnapped by terrorists at the rectory of Christ the King Catholic Church, Yadin Garu in Lere Local Government Area of the state on Friday, July 15, 2022. The decomposing body of the priest was discovered at a farm in a nearby village on Tuesday, July 19, while Reverend Father Cleopas, escaped from the abductors. NNPC has not been ‘SOLD’, please. It is still wholly owned by Govt – Presidential aide, Ogunlesi
Tolu Ogunlesi, special assistant to president Muhammadu Buhari on New and digital media has dismissed claims that the Federal Government has sold the Nigerian National Petroleum Company Limited, NNPC, LTD. He explained that NNPC was only transitioning from a government parastatal into a commercial liability company and it is still owned by the federal government. In a tweet he shared, he wrote; NNPC has not been ‘SOLD’, please. It is still wholly owned by Govt. Osun Election: Kolapo Alimi told me that I was robbed in 2018, even the president told me they won through remote control – Adeleke
Osun State governor-elect, Ademola Adeleke has revealed that Kolapo Alimi, one of the lawyers that represented the incumbent Governor, Gboyega Oyetola, told him that he was robbed during the 2018 governorship election. He said this speaking during an interview on channels TV on Monday Night Four years ago, Adeleke had won the main election after polling 254,698 against Oyetola’s 254,345 but the INEC’s returning officer, Prof. Joseph Fuwape, declared that Oyetola won with 255,505 votes, while Adeleke polled 255,023 votes.
